Personal Items

Mr B. W. Payne, a member of the Canterbury branch of the New Zealand Institute of Draughtsmen, has been awarded the A.M. L. Armstrong Award (Class A) for 1967. The award is presented each year by the institute in recognition of conspicuous success in the New Zealand certificate in draughting.

Dr J. M. Austin, reader in chemistry at the University of Canterbury, was welcomed to the Burnside High School board of governors to replace Professor A. S. Carrington as a university representative. Mr C. H. Perkins has been elected a fellow of the Chartered Institute of Secretaries, London.
